Lauren Conrad may be known as a major design and fashion mogul, but you can go ahead and add professional home-flipper to her resume. After buying her Pacific Palisades house just two years ago, Conrad gave the abode a Pinterest-perfect makeover and recently sold it for almost $5 million. KITCHEN + DINING ROOM


As the hostess with the mostest, Conrad created a kitchen that worked double duty as a cooking hub AND a space to entertain. She opted for open shelving and kept the kitchen flowing right into the dining area for a cool, laid-back vibe.

Copy Conrad’s Instagrammable arrangement with a few open shelves and stacks of sleek, white dishes. Accessorize with iridescent, stemless wine glasses, colorful carafes, and plenty of clear glass storage canisters. A rustic, wooden fruit bowl will add boho texture, while a copper kettle brings the glam.

BEDROOM

Conrad’s master bedroom has that Cali-cool edge and looks like the perf place to kick back, unwind, and totally disconnect. The space is made luxe with a chic daybed covered in throw pillows and clean, all-white walls. And it’s all topped off with some boho-chic accessories.

Copy the vibes of LC’s bedroom with a neutral color palette, accented by soft pastels and earthy textures. Give yourself the ultimate leisure space with a daybed and a variety of throw pillows — hello, velvet and pom-poms. Then add a mid-century nightstand and Instagram’s favorite tree.
